>>51218485
A large amount of peering with notable ISPs, a number of great transit providers (Level 3/TeliaSonera/NTT etc, dependent on region, minimum of two) and not having known congestion problems. Using Cogent for transit is an instant disqualification for 5/5 rating. I look if an ISP uses Hurricane Electric for IPv6 transit, but in lack of that Level 3/TeliaSonera are also great.

>>51218617
Peering is usually a mutual agreement between parties to exchange traffic without cost, so that both parties will benefit from it.

Transit is nearly always paid (often from $0.5/Mbps to $3.5/Mbps range) to reach other parts of the internet. I'd share a picture but I don't have it available right now.

>>51218617
>>51218672
In other words, think transit as "I will pay you so that you will haul my traffic to reach parts of the world where I can't reach with peering."
